如何在LINQPad中添加对程序集的引用以访问自定义类型?

mir*_*ron 47 .net linqpad

是否可以在LINQPad中添加对程序集的引用?

我的程序集中有一些类型,我想在LINQPad查询中使用它们.

slo*_*oth 94

只需按下F4.

这将弹出Add Reference对话框.


添加对linqpad的引用

  • @miron你可以把它标记为答案吗? (7认同)
  • @surfmuggle是的,在答案中显示的查询属性窗口中,还有第二个选项卡“其他名称空间导入”,需要在其中添加名称空间。如果在查询中添加using语句,则linqpad会提示您将其移动到那里。 (2认同)

Sur*_* SD 5

您还可以使用菜单选项访问弹出窗口以添加引用。

  • 注意菜单栏中的>>箭头。点击它。

  • 转到查询菜单。查找参考和属性。点击它。

以下是LINQPad 5的示例图像:

在此处输入图片说明


Lux*_*ant 5

这不适用于您的情况,但可能对与我有相同问题的其他人有帮助。我的问题是“缺少”系统类型 ( Task<T>),因为 LinqPad 默认情况下没有使用它。在 LinqPad 上添加它的一种方法是按F4> Namespace Importstabs 并在列表底部添加,System.Threading.Tasks然后按Ok

您还可以将此新列表设置为新查询的默认列表,按Set as default for new queries

走捷径

访问此选项卡的其他方式是通过顶部菜单Query>Namespace Imports

通过查询菜单